There isn't a full slate of basketball action tonight, but there are a few intriguing matchups on the schedule. Regular-season high school hoops continues tonight (Jan. 22) with three games in Nanaimo.

The feature game is at the Woodlands Secondary School gym, where the Eagles senior AA boys will host the Nanaimo District Islanders at 7 p.m.

The other boys' game in the city is at Wellington Secondary School, where the Wildcats host the Ladysmith '49ers at 7 p.m. in senior AA action.

Also tonight, the Dover Bay Dolphins senior AAA girls play host to the Cowichan Thunderbirds in a 5:30 p.m. tipoff at the Dover Bay Secondary School gym.

Dover's boys are on the road at Cowichan tonight.

In tournament results from this past weekend, the Wellington senior AA girls won the Victoria Police Tournament, defeating the Claremont Spartans 66-56 in the final, and the Woodlands boys placed third at the Esquimalt Fire Tournament.
